Plumbing Tools You Should Keep in Your Tool Kit
Home owners require to be furnished for plumbing emergencies in case of unexpected issues with their plumbing fixtures. This probably might be a broken pipeline, for that reason, creating leakages, or any of the various other typical plumbing emergencies. It is consequently necessary to have some standard plumbing tools. Using the very best plumbing tools will certainly provide you the required outcomes and certainly, makes easy do it yourself plumbing repair work possible. You may not need these devices right now, but they will certainly prove beneficial at some point. And also you don't require to have everything after all you're not an expert plumber. However, there are some fundamental tools you must always have in your house. Here are 5 of such plumbing devices you might find practical eventually.

Bettor:


bettor is a very good device for dealing with plumbing concerns. It is utilized to clear clogs in bathrooms, kitchen sinks, as well as other drains pipes in your house. There are different sorts of plungers for managing different kinds of drainpipe clogs so you must have various types and also sizes of plunger relying on the one that fits your drains. There are two major types of plunger: the flange and also the cup. Each of these has its particular applications for clearing drain blockages.
A container wrench: this is another device that needs to be in every house. When doing plumbing fixings, it might be essential to loosen up screws and also sink plumbing fixtures. The container wrench makes this feasible and is additionally used to tighten nuts too. This wrench has a head that pivots at the back as well as front. This aids to reach smaller nuts or hold the tap handles and pipelines.

Pliers:


The sort of pliers recommended for plumbing is the tongue-and-groove pliers. They are utilized to tighten up and loosen nuts and also screws. They can also be controlled to hold nuts and also bolts in place as well as utilize to hold and also pick items. Pliers are extremely beneficial tools for DIY plumbing technicians.

Auger:


This is additionally known as a drain snake and also is made use of for clearing drain clogs. This tool is inserted into blocked drains to pull out blockages as well as substances from the drainpipe. You placed it in the drainpipe as well as spin it to damage obstructions right into tinier little bits for very easy cleansing.

Teflon tape:


This is additionally generally called plumber's tape. It is made use of to snugly secure heap joints and also suitable. The tapes remain in rolls reduced to details dimensions and widths. It is an impenetrable seal and because of this, it can be used to hold off leaks till professional aid gets here.

Signs You Need to Call an Emergency Plumber


Most people don’t anticipate having a plumbing problem. After all, your home’s piping is probably the last thing on your mind, even as you wash your hands, flush the toilet, and take a shower. If you think you’re having an emergency, call a plumber as soon as possible.


TOP 10 REASONS TO CALL AN EMERGENCY PLUMBER


  • Gurgling sounds: Something could be blocking your sewer line if the toilet gurgles when you drain the bathtub, or if you hear gurgling from the sink while the washing machine runs. Call an emergency plumber before the problem develops into a backed-up sewer!


  • Stubborn toilet clog: If a foreign object has lodged itself in the drainpipe, a plunger will only get you so far. An emergency plumber has more advanced tools and techniques to clear stubborn toilet clogs.


  • Shower or sink won’t drain: You may find that you can’t clear a stopped-up sink or shower drain with the tools available to you. To get things flowing again, call a plumber for drain cleaning services.


  • Sounds of water running: If you hear water running through the pipes while no one is using the plumbing, there could be a leak somewhere. You need expert leak detection to locate and fix the source of the problem before it causes any more harm.


  • Sewage odor: Be wary of bad smells with no apparent source. A broken sewer vent or pipe could be to blame, which is not only unpleasant but could also cause environmental and health issues. Professional sewer repair should set things right again.


  • Low water pressure: Sometimes, you can blame a lack of water flow on a clogged aerator. Unscrew this from the faucet and soak it in vinegar to remove mineral deposits. If the problem persists, call a professional for help.


  • Frozen pipes: Low water pressure in the winter could be caused by a frozen pipe. You must act fast to prevent the pipe from bursting and potentially causing significant water damage.


  • Burst or dripping pipes: If you’re too late, and a frozen pipe has burst, don’t panic—turn the main water shut-off valve to stop the flow of water and prevent property damage until an emergency plumber arrives.


  • No hot water: A problem with your water heater can make a hot shower suddenly turn ice-cold. Fortunately, an emergency plumber can perform the repair you need to restore your supply of hot water.


  • Leaking fixture or hose: If you see water flowing out from under the dishwasher, washing machine, or ice maker, the hose behind the appliance may have sprung a leak. See if you can tighten the connection to stop the dripping. Otherwise, turn off the water and call an emergency plumber.
